I know it won't be included, but I would appreciate a feature that would make sense to many people:
When one plays around, say, with a piano and develops a nice melody or chord sequence, one can record it, but it most likely doesn't match the bpm set at the top. So it might sense to include a feature where one records without any bpm set and when finished, one repeatedly clicks on a button (similar to the metronome) to set the right bpm after recording, based on listening to one's own melody or chord sequence.

If you tap your foot while you play, you can scroll the Tempo until the Metronome is in time with your foot. You can also change the sound; I am partial to a plucked bass.
